Octopus Neurofeedback
The Octupus Neurofeedback is coded in Python 3 using PyQt5 and uses signals from the brain vision actiCHamp Remote Data Access functionality.
This program is used for reading EEG data and plotting/ processing it. This can be used as a basis for neurofeedback only if 50-100 ms of delay (caused by RDA) is acceptable (go here for an explanation).

Intended Use
If you are using an EEG amplifier by Brain Products and would like to set up a live data analysis, visualization or neurofeedback paradigm then this repository may help you as an entry point. However, I want to disclose that some programming knowledge in python is necessary to customize the code to meet your needs.
Get started
- Install Anaconda/Miniconda 2 or 3
- create environment using requirements.txt:
conda create --name octo --file requirements.txt - Activate the environment:
conda activate octo - Clone this repository using
git clone https://github.com/LukeTheHecker/octopus.gitor download the ZIP file. - go to the cloned directory using
cd octopus - Execute the
main.pyfrom your conda environment:
conda activate octo
python main.py
